Here's the first endpaper I've painted for a special edition by LitJoy of Diana Gabaldon's Outlander! The book is going to be full of beautiful art, with Annie Stegg and @kristinagehrmann, among others, also contributing.

Painting this iconic scene of the novel was great! It was a bit challenging, since all those characters are standing so far apart from one another, but all in all I'm happy with the sense of motion I managed to create. Close-ups in the comments!

In the foreground, a couple, half-hidden among tree branches, is looking at a scene that's unfolding in the centre of a stone circle: women wearing white bedsheets are dancing around in circles, led by one of them, who's standing still in the middle. They're bathed in the golden glow of sunrise, the whole scene has a magical atmosphere.
